zubrixtechnologies oprettet en ny artikel
4 i

Managed IT Support Las Vegas | #managed IT Support Las Vegas

Managed IT Support Las Vegas

Managed IT Support Las Vegas

Boost business efficiency with expert Managed IT Support in Las Vegas. Get 24/7 monitoring,